Exam Format

The Delaware Constable Academy Test comprises multiple-choice questions designed to assess various knowledge areas. Here’s what you can expect in terms of structure and content:

  • Question Type: All questions are in multiple-choice format, requiring you to select the most appropriate answer from a list of options.
  • Total Questions: The exam includes around 75 questions thoroughly evaluating each candidate's competency.
  • Duration: Candidates are given approximately two hours to complete the exam, ensuring ample time to ponder each question.
  • Passing Criteria: A minimum of 75% is required to pass, demonstrating a firm grasp of the subject matter.

Exam Content

The structure and content are designed to evaluate essential law enforcement topics and skills:

  1. Delaware Criminal Law: Understanding the laws, statutes, and legal principles applicable in Delaware.
  2. Procedural Protocol: Includes arrest, search and seizure procedures, and proper documentation.
  3. Constitutional Law: Evaluates knowledge of the U.S. Constitution and its amendments relevant to law enforcement.
  4. Ethics in Law Enforcement: Focuses on professional integrity, ethical decision-making, and conduct.
  5. Communication Skills: Effective communication strategies, report writing, and public interaction.
  6. Emergency Response: Basic emergency management procedures and first-aid knowledge.

What is the role of a constable in Delaware?

Constables in Delaware serve as law enforcement officers who execute court orders, manage various civil processes, and assist local law enforcement. Their responsibilities make them integral to maintaining public order, and becoming a constable can provide meaningful contributions to the community.

What are the eligibility requirements to become a constable in Delaware?

In Delaware, candidates for constable positions must be at least 21 years old, have a clean criminal record, and complete training at the Delaware Constable Academy. Meeting these requirements is crucial for anyone aspiring to serve as a constable.
